WHY BAMBOO WORKS FOR SKIN

Bamboo fibers are naturally smooth and round, which means less friction on the skin. It’s breathable, temperature-balancing, and gentle enough for sensitive and eczema-prone skin. It keeps the skin comfortable through changing seasons and daily movement.
